Popularity of Special Ed at GSW

During the 2020-2021 academic year, Georgia Southwestern State University handed out 4 bachelor's degrees in special education. This is a decrease of 33% over the previous year when 6 degrees were handed out.

In 2021, 14 students received their master’s degree in special ed from GSW. This makes it the #283 most popular school for special ed master’s degree candidates in the country.

Salary of Special Ed Graduates with a Master's Degree

Special Ed majors graduating with a master's degree from GSW make a median salary of $46,595 a year. This is less than what their typical peers from other schools make. Their median salary is $48,941.

GSW Special Education Bachelor’s Program

Of the 4 students who earned a bachelor's degree in Special Education from GSW in 2020-2021, 25% were men and 75% were women.

undefined

The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at GSW are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 100% of students fell into this category.
